jquery-mobile sticky-footer

jquery mobile - ¿Cómo tener pie de página siempre en la parte inferior de la página?



jquery mobile header (4)

Mi página no contiene mucha información, por lo que el pie de página se muestra en algún lugar en el medio de la página. ¿Cómo puedo tener eso siempre en la parte inferior?


Enfoque móvil de jquery - <div data-role="footer" data-position="fixed">


{ potition: absolute; bottom: 0; width: 100%; height: some_height; }


[data-role=page]{height: 100% !important; position:relative !important;} [data-role=footer]{bottom:0; position:absolute !important; top: auto !important; width:100%;}


Este no es un pie de página de posición fija. El pie de página estará fuera de la pantalla si el contenido de la página es más alto que la pantalla. Creo que se ve mejor de esta manera.

El cuerpo y .ui-page min-height y height son necesarios para evitar que el pie de página salte hacia arriba y hacia abajo durante las transiciones.

Funciona con la última versión de JQM a partir de ahora, 1.4.0

body, .ui-page { min-height:100% !important; height:auto !important; } .ui-content { margin-bottom:42px; /* HEIGHT OF YOUR FOOTER */ } .ui-footer { position:absolute !important; width:100%; bottom:0; }